Today, many novice investors tend to focus exclusively on investment returns with little concern for Pioneer Acquisition's investment risk. Other traders do consider volatility but use just one or two very conventional indicators such as Pioneer Acquisition's standard deviation. In reality, there are many statistical measures that can use Pioneer Acquisition historical prices to predict the future Pioneer Acquisition's volatility.
Sophisticated investors, who have witnessed many market ups and downs, anticipate that the market will even out over time. This tendency of Pioneer Acquisition's price to converge to an average value over time is called mean reversion. However, historically, high market prices usually discourage investors that believe in mean reversion to invest, while low prices are viewed as an opportunity to buy.
